Roma have reached an agreement in principle with Houssem Aouar for a free transfer this summer. The midfielder will be leaving Lyon at the end of June, and has been in talks with the Italian side for the last few months. 

An agreement is now in place, with only the official paperwork yet to be signed to finalise the transfer. He has agreed a contract with Roma until 2028, and will be their first signing of the summer.

Several clubs were interested in signing the player on a free transfer this summer. Milan, Real Betis and Eintracht Frankfurt were all keeping tabs on the situation, but Jose Mourinho’s Roma have seemingly won the race for his signature. 

Only a few years ago, clubs like Arsenal and Chelsea were battling it out for him. However, a move to the Premier League did not materialise for him and he is now set to join Serie A to take on a new challenge. 

While playing for Lyon, Houssem Aouar has scored 48 goals and provided 37 assists in 258 matches for the club. This season, they haven’t performed as well in Ligue 1 and are currently seventh in the table, outside of European spots. 

Roma, on the other hand, are in a tight race for Champions League football next season with Lazio, Juventus and both Milan clubs battling out for the top four spots.
